A Virginia man was arrested after tossing a group of people down bleachers at a high school soccer game, sparking a full-blown brawl that left five people in the hospital. Donald Guerrant, 24, was …

Donald Guerrant, 24, was caught on video shoving the group in the middle of a heated argument during a scoreless overtime match between the Union and Ridgeview High Schools in Appalachia’s Riggs Stadium on Monday night.

After they get up, the other man charges at Guerrant, with two other men joining as the 24-year-old shoves them away. Donald Guerrant was caught on camera fighting several people at a high school soccer game in Virginia.A Wise County Sheriff’s Office deputy who was already at the game put an end to the incident as first responders arrived.Guerrant was arrested and faces misdemeanor assault and battery charges.Many adults rushed in to stop the fight, with several of the students also jumping in to try and help.
